What you will be doing: The Virtual Care Nurse will be working in reputed company collaboration with a diverse and high functioning patient care delivery team, the Virtual Care Nurse is a central resource in caring for patients remotely. The overreaching goal of the Virtual Care Nurse is being responsible and accountable for coordinating timely, safe, effective care to remote patients using a high level of technical and organizational skills as well as critical thinking ability. The Virtual Care Nurse coordinates reputed company remote patient care activities, including screening, triage, coordination of a multi-disciplinary team for safe, timely and high-quality care. This responsibility requires the Virtual Care Nurse to be a proficient and reputed company clinician possessing an in-depth knowledge in reputed company aspects of nursing care. It also requires frequent collaboration with customers, physicians, and leaders, requiring expert level communication skills.
- Use monitoring, assessment, planning, reputed company, and critical thinking skills to care for acute care patients in a virtual/remote patient care program. Observes, evaluates and expeditiously alters plan of care based on signs and symptoms of illness, reactions to medications/treatments, general behavior, and/or general physical condition.
- Demonstrates advanced assessment skills, integrating appropriate data sources to assess the signs, symptoms, reactions, behaviors, or general appearance to determine normal versus reputed company characteristics. Uses nursing knowledge to identify, solve, and prevent reputed company patient problems.
- Conducts virtual patient care visits for diverse patient populations as directed by the care team and protocol. Plans and implements individualized patient care in collaboration with interdisciplinary teams based on observations. Implements appropriate reporting, referrals and care in accordance with standardized procedures. Initiates emergency procedures reputed company indicated.
- Uses the resources and knowledge of the virtual care team and service provider network to implement collaborative workflows, policies, protocols, and guidelines that support safe, reliable, high-quality, evidence-based care with clinical protocols as the foundation
- Delegates activities or tasks reputed company to patient care while retaining accountability for the outcome and responsibility for the delivery of nursing care
- Actively facilitates new patient admissions; assumes additional patient intake responsibilities as directed by program leadership; implements established guidelines throughout intake process
- Provides and reputed company documents nursing process components and relevant interventions for direct and indirect patient care services that ensures the safety, comfort, personal hygiene, and protection of patients in a timely manner.
Qualifications
Educational/Certification Requirements:
- Associates Degree in Nursing (ADN) is required.
- Bachelor's Degree in Nursing (BSN) preferred.
Licenses/Certifications Requirements:
- California RN License is required.
- Advanced Cardiovascular Life Support (ACLS/ALS) is required.
- ANCC Specialty Certificate is required.
Experience Requirements:
- Five (5) years of acute care nursing experience in a specialty area is required.
- Three (3) years of acute care nursing experience in critical care is preferred.
- One (1) year of Charge or Supervisory experience is preferred.
- One (1) year of Clinical Nurse III experience for CSMC employees is preferred.
- One (1) year of Virtual Care Nurse and/or nursing informatics experience is preferred.
